localisation actuelle:Maison > Articles techniques > Opération et maintenance
- Direction:
- tous web3.0 développement back-end interface Web base de données Opération et maintenance outils de développement cadre php programmation quotidienne Applet WeChat Problème commun autre technologie Tutoriel CMS Java Tutoriel système tutoriels informatiques Tutoriel matériel Tutoriel mobile Tutoriel logiciel Tutoriel de jeu mobile
- Classer:
-
- Résolvez le problème selon lequel Virtualbox ne peut pas ouvrir la machine virtuelle et la solution selon laquelle Linux ne peut pas accéder à Virtualbox
- J'ai installé une machine virtuelle sur une machine physique deepinlinux à l'aide de virtualbox, mais la machine virtuelle n'est pas directement accessible sur la machine physique (système deepinlinux). Que dois-je faire ? Jetons un coup d'œil à la solution à ce problème. L'adresse IP de la machine virtuelle est 10.0.2.15, comme indiqué dans la figure ci-dessous. Sur la machine physique (système deepinlinux), la connexion ssh directe n'est pas accessible normalement (le service openssh-server a été installé) et elle reste bloquée sans aucune réponse. Pour résoudre le problème ci-dessus, exécutez d'abord virtualbox, cliquez sur « Gestion » et sélectionnez « Paramètres globaux ». surgir
- Linux . ssh 1163 2024-01-06 15:28:11
-
- Analyse approfondie du système de gestion systemd sous CentOS 7
- Processus de démarrage du système CentOS : POST-->BootSequence-->Bootloader-->kernel+initramfs(initrd)-->rootfs-->/sbin/initinnit programme : CentOS5 : SysVinitCetnOS6:UpstartCentOS7:SystemdSystemd nouvelles fonctionnalités : système SysVinit et LSBinitscripts Implémenter le démarrage parallèle des services lors du démarrage du système compatible ; utiliser l'activation socket/D-Bus et d'autres technologies pour démarrer les services afin de réduire le démarrage du système ;
- Linux . ssh 689 2024-01-06 08:53:42
-
- Utilisez Ansible pour automatiser le déploiement d'applications sans serveur
- Introduction Ansible est conçu pour être l'outil de déploiement le plus simple pour les travaux pratiques. Cela signifie que ce n'est pas un langage de programmation complet. Vous devez écrire un modèle YAML qui définit les tâches et répertorie toutes les tâches qui doivent être automatisées. La plupart des gens considèrent Ansible comme un « SSH dans une boucle for » plus puissant, et dans des cas d'utilisation simples, cela est vrai. Mais en fait, Ansible est une tâche, pas SSH. Dans de nombreux cas, nous nous connectons via SSH, mais il prend également en charge la gestion à distance Windows (WinRM) sur les machines Windows, ainsi que des éléments tels que l'API HTTPS en tant que langage commun pour les services cloud. Dans le cloud, Ansible peut fonctionner sur deux niveaux indépendants
- Linux . ssh 935 2024-01-05 23:44:43
-
- Comment vérifier à distance la configuration et la politique du service SSH via ssh_scan
- Introduction ssh_scan est un programme de configuration des paramètres de service SSH et d'analyse de politiques facile à utiliser pour les serveurs Linux et UNIX. Ses idées proviennent du Guide de sécurité Mozilla OpenSSH. Ce guide fournit une recommandation de base de politique de sécurité fiable pour la configuration des paramètres de service SSH. Algorithmes de chiffrement (Ciphers), algorithmes de code d'information d'authentification de message (MAC), algorithmes d'échange de clés (KexAlgos) et autres. ssh_scan présente les avantages suivants : ses dépendances sont minimisées. ssh_scan n'introduit que Ruby et BinData locaux pour effectuer son travail, sans trop de dépendances. C'est portable, vous pouvez utiliser ssh_scan dans d'autres projets
- Linux . ssh 631 2024-01-05 23:12:15
-
- Comment changer la source de mise à jour apt-get d'Ubuntu ?
- Modifier manuellement les sources apt-get d'Ubuntu 1. Utilisez l'outil ssh pour vous connecter à Ubuntu (j'utilise xshell) 2. Tapez cd/etc/apt/3 sur la ligne de commande et sauvegardez le fichier source.list dans ce répertoire (vous devez avez les autorisations sudo)), alors il y a un fichier source.list.bak 4. Effacez le contenu du fichier source.list (remarque : il ne peut pas être restauré après l'effacement, vous devez donc effectuer l'étape précédente pour sauvegarder le fichier dans. advance). À ce stade, utilisez sudo pour indiquer que les autorisations sont insuffisantes. Basculez directement vers l'utilisateur root et exécutez cette commande 5. Utilisez vim pour ouvrir source.list, appuyez sur la touche i pour entrer en mode édition, collez la source. adresse à modifier, puis appuyez sur
- Linux . ssh 967 2024-01-05 15:40:27
-
- Étapes pour installer Greenplum 4.3.5.2 sur CentOS 6.6
- Sur le site officiel de GP, je ne vois pas la version correspondante du dernier GP sur Centos, utilisez donc simplement la version RedHat. Avant-propos : L'installation de GP est à peu près la suivante. Sélectionnez un hôte comme machine maître et les autres comme machines segment. Comme il n'y a pas beaucoup de machines, j'ai ouvert trois machines virtuelles centos6.6 en mode 1+2. Lors de l'installation, n'oubliez pas que GP peut d'abord être installé sur la machine maître, puis vous pouvez effectuer des installations à distance similaires en établissant une confiance mutuelle (gpssh-exkeys) entre la machine maître et la machine segment. Vous pouvez vous connecter à toutes les machines via gpssh. et effectuez ce que vous voulez. Cela inclut la création d'un utilisateur, la copie du GP installé et une série d'autres opérations. Bien sûr, dans An
- Linux . ssh 1266 2024-01-04 21:48:37
-
- Introduction de méthodes de déconnexion automatique sous Linux pour empêcher les utilisateurs d'être inactifs pendant de longues périodes
- Imaginons ce scénario. Vous disposez d'un serveur auquel de nombreux utilisateurs accèdent fréquemment à partir de différents systèmes du réseau. Il est possible que certains utilisateurs oublient de se déconnecter de la session en laissant celle-ci ouverte. Nous savons tous à quel point il est dangereux de laisser une session utilisateur connectée. Certains utilisateurs peuvent l'utiliser pour faire intentionnellement des choses qui endommagent le système. Et vous, en tant qu'administrateur système, irez-vous sur chaque système pour vérifier si l'utilisateur s'est déconnecté ? En fait, c’est totalement inutile. Et s’il y a des centaines ou des milliers de machines sur le réseau, cela prend trop de temps. Cependant, vous pouvez demander aux utilisateurs de se déconnecter automatiquement s'ils sont inactifs sur la machine ou sur la session SSH pendant un certain temps. Ce tutoriel vous apprendra comment procéder sur un système de type Unix. pas du tout
- Linux . ssh 1390 2024-01-04 16:38:16
-
- Comment changer le nom d'hôte dans Ubuntu 15.04 ? Ubuntu, comment changer le nom d'hôte dans 15.04 ?
- 1. Modification temporaire ; root@ubuntu15:/#hostnameXXXX afin que le nom d'hôte soit temporairement modifié en XXXX, mais le nom d'hôte effectif ne sera pas immédiatement affiché dans le terminal. Rouvrez une fenêtre de terminal (le terminal connecté via ssh en a besoin). pour être reconnecté) Oui), de cette manière, le nouveau nom d'hôte n'est pas enregistré dans le système et le nom d'hôte sera restauré au nom d'hôte d'origine après le redémarrage du système. 2. Modification permanente : modifiez directement le contenu de /etc/hostname comme suit : XXXX Le nom d'hôte est remplacé par XXXX après le redémarrage et il reste inchangé après le redémarrage. Comment modifier le nom d'hôte sur CentOS ou RHEL7 : https://www.jb51.net/os/RedHat/
- Linux . ssh 764 2024-01-04 11:22:43
-
- Apprenez à exécuter le package Java Jar sur le système Linux
- Introduction à la méthode d'exécution des packages jar sous Linux Lorsque vous devez utiliser un programme Java développé sous Windows pour l'exécuter sous Linux, vous devez empaqueter le programme Java dans un package jar et le télécharger sur Linux pour l'exécuter. introduisez plusieurs Une méthode pour démarrer les packages jar en arrière-plan sous Linux. Première méthode d'optimisation : java-jarxxx.jar&& signifie s'exécuter en arrière-plan, la fenêtre ssh n'est pas verrouillée, mais lorsque la fenêtre est fermée, le programme quittera toujours Méthode d'optimisation deux : nohupjava-jarxxx.jar&nohup signifie exécuter la ligne de commande sans se bloquer up, lorsque le compte se ferme ou est fermé Terminal, le programme s'exécute toujours lors de l'exécution du travail avec la commande nohup
- Linux . ssh 1645 2024-01-04 10:24:21
-
- 20 commandes essentielles pour les administrateurs système
- Introduction Dans cet environnement où de nouveaux outils et divers environnements de développement se multiplient, il est nécessaire pour tout développeur et ingénieur d'apprendre quelques commandes de base de gestion de système. Des commandes et des kits d'outils spécifiques aident les développeurs à organiser, dépanner et optimiser leurs applications, tout en fournissant également aux opérateurs et aux administrateurs système de précieuses informations de tri lorsque des erreurs se produisent. Que vous soyez un développeur novice ou que vous cherchiez à gérer vos propres applications, les 20 commandes d'administration système de base suivantes peuvent vous aider à mieux comprendre vos applications. Ils peuvent également aider à résoudre les problèmes du système, par exemple pourquoi une application fonctionne localement mais pas sur un hôte distant. Ces commandes s'appliquent aux environnements de développement Linux, aux conteneurs et aux machines virtuelles. 1.curlc
- Linux . ssh 1482 2024-01-04 09:05:59
-
- Tutoriel de configuration pour implémenter l'accès unidirectionnel sans mot de passe SSH sur CentOS
- Récemment, j'ai recherché un système de fichiers qui nécessite l'installation à distance de logiciels sur l'ordinateur client et un accès sans mot de passe SSH. De plus, il est nécessaire de transférer des fichiers à distance sur l'ordinateur client. Il n'est pas pratique de saisir le mot de passe root à chaque fois. temps, j'ai donc pensé à utiliser sshkey pour générer la clé publique et la clé privée à vérifier sans avoir à saisir le mot de passe root à chaque fois. Architecture du serveur : Système : CentOS6.5x64 Terminal de contrôle A : 192.168.0.150 Hôte distant B : 192.168.0.151 Principe : Utilisez sshkey pour générer une clé publique et une clé privée. La clé est équivalente à une clé, et la clé publique est équivalente à une. Pour verrouiller la porte, on détient bien sûr la clé pour la déverrouiller. De la même manière, on met la clé sur le serveur local, qui est le serveur A, et on met la clé publique sur le serveur distant.
- Linux . ssh 1072 2024-01-04 08:16:41
-
- Série Git (2) : Guide de démarrage de Git
- Introduction Parce que Git est si populaire, si vous pouvez au moins vous familiariser avec quelques connaissances de base de Git, cela vous apportera beaucoup de commodité dans la vie. Si vous maîtrisez les bases de Git (vous le pouvez, je le jure !), vous pourrez alors télécharger tout ce dont vous avez besoin et peut-être même apporter quelques contributions en retour. Après tout, c'est l'essence de l'open source : vous avez accès au code du logiciel que vous utilisez, la liberté de le partager avec d'autres et le droit de le modifier si vous le souhaitez. Une fois que vous êtes familiarisé avec Git, cela rend tout cela facile. Lecture et écriture De manière générale, il existe deux manières d'interagir avec un référentiel Git : vous pouvez lire à partir du référentiel ou vous pouvez écrire dans le référentiel. C'est comme un fichier : parfois on ouvre un
- Linux . ssh 1299 2024-01-03 19:05:03
-
- Comment mettre fin aux sessions SSH inutilisées ou inactives
- Introduction Comment fermer une session ssh inactive ? Utilisez d'abord la commande w pour identifier la session ssh inactive ou inactive, puis utilisez la commande pstree pour obtenir le PID de la session inactive, et enfin utilisez la commande kill pour fermer la session. Supposons que lorsque vous travaillez sur un serveur via ssh, la connexion de votre session est déconnectée en raison du réseau, de l'alimentation ou du redémarrage du PC local. Vous pouvez ou non vous reconnecter au serveur pour continuer à travailler, mais vous vous retrouverez toujours avec la session ssh qui n'a pas été fermée auparavant. Comment fermer une session ssh inactive ? Utilisez d'abord la commande w pour identifier la session ssh inactive ou inactive, puis utilisez la commande pstree pour obtenir le PID de la session inactive.
- Linux . ssh 1226 2024-01-03 14:24:27
-
- Explorez le fonctionnement interne de Maven : une explication détaillée de la construction, de la gestion des dépendances et du déploiement
- Analyse approfondie de Maven : construction, gestion des dépendances et déploiement Introduction Ces dernières années, l'industrie du développement de logiciels s'est développée rapidement et de plus en plus de projets nécessitent une construction, une gestion des dépendances et un déploiement. Dans ce processus, Maven est largement utilisé comme outil de construction populaire. Cet article fournira une analyse approfondie de l'importance et de l'utilisation de la construction, de la gestion des dépendances et du déploiement de Maven pour aider les lecteurs à mieux comprendre et appliquer Maven. 1. Présentation de Maven Maven est un outil open source de gestion et de création de projets qui peut aider les équipes de développement
- javaDidacticiel . ssh 774 2024-01-03 10:24:03
-
- Quelle est exactement la raison de la grande popularité de Kubernetes ?
- Introduction La plate-forme Kubernetes qui exécute des charges de travail conteneurisées joue un rôle important lors du développement et du déploiement d'applications cloud natives. Naturellement, le développement et le déploiement d’applications cloud natives sont devenus extrêmement populaires. Il y a des avantages évidents à un processus qui permet un déploiement rapide et une livraison continue de corrections de bugs et de nouvelles fonctionnalités, mais personne ne parle du problème de l’œuf et de la poule : comment y parvenir ? Construire l'infrastructure et les processus de développement pour développer et maintenir des applications cloud natives à partir de zéro est une tâche non triviale et longue. Kubernetes est une plate-forme relativement nouvelle pour exécuter des charges de travail conteneurisées qui résout ces problèmes. C'était à l'origine un projet au sein de Google, et Kubernetes a été développé dans les années 20
- Linux . ssh 1709 2024-01-03 08:30:03